Distinguishing Features of the ClassThis is a routine aide position in which the incumbent assists in a variety of tasks involved in the execution of the day‑to‑day operations of a school building. This class differs from teacher aide in that the focus of this class is on simple clerical and monitoring tasks, rather than assisting teachers with classroom-related activities such as grading papers, securing resource materials, proctoring exams and assisting students with assignments.
The employee reports directly to, and works under the direct supervision of, a professional staff member. Does related work as required.
- Acts as a monitor in study halls, corridors, libraries, lavatories, resource centers and cafeterias;
- Monitor cafeteria and playground environments;
- Collaborates with colleagues to facilitate the school wide expectations in these environments.
Working knowledge of the school organization; ability to manage student behavior, ability to follow simple oral and written instructions; ability to give instructions; ability to work well with students and school personnel; ability to maintain simple records; patience; dependability; good judgment; tact; physical condition commensurate with the demands of the position.
